Use whatever fish you want, but I used haddock here. I’d never used it before and was looking for a nice white fish for the tacos. It’s your preference or whatever you have available!
I had a bunch of leftover toppings, so I ended up pickling them (the cabbage, onions, and jalapenos). I added them to a big mason jar and added hot apple cider vinegar with salt and a little bit of sugar dissolved. I then used the pickled goodies on the next fish tacos I made… the next night ;)
